  • Publication number: 20060123914
    Abstract: Composite materials cure monitoring system and method based on the use of piezotransducers that can be activated by external signals and that, as a result of this activation, can generate elastic waves that can be detected by same, or distinct, piezotransducers distributed over the structure. The received signals are, then, processed by a dedicated acquisition and processing system with the objective to control the composite material cure process.

  • Publication number: 20060101918
    Abstract: Novel application of piezotransducers to generate elastic waves with shear and longitudinal wave components. A piezotransducer rosette is attached (embedded or surface-bonded) to the monitored structure. This rosette consists of at least three piezotransducers. The entire system may consist of many rosettes. Piezotransducers 3, 4 and 5 are activated using an adequate electric signal, for example, a frequency sweep. Activated piezoelements undergo deformations that are transmitted to the structure 1, generating elastic waves that may be used to interrogate the structure. Generated waves characteristics depend on the characteristics of the signals fed to each of the rosette elements.

  • Patent number: 6816798
    Abstract: A network-based method and system for analyzing and displaying reliability data from a user is provided. The method includes recording reliability data, obtaining unreliability plots, obtaining Weibull distribution parameters, creating control charts for those parameters over time, and obtaining hypothesis tests to ensure reliability has not changed due to process variation.
